WebMar 15, 2016 · 6. Find out the limitations on what can be renovated. Part of the necessity for providing a proposal to the board for your renovation is to protect you and the other tenants of the building. Buildings may have areas that cannot be renovated because of potential damage to your condo, another condo, or shared space. WebMay 16, 2024 · Some policies may cover the additions and alterations of previous owners, but you need to ask so you can be aware. Sometimes, you find an amazing condo or co-op apartment that has been fully renovated, and you may assume that's covered by the master policy, but it might not be.
